Book Price $0 : The book 'Molecular Spectroscopy' by Jeanne L. McHale offers a detailed exploration of the principles and applications of spectroscopy in molecular science. Primarily aimed at students and practitioners in the field, the book covers a broad range of topics critical to understanding molecular interactions and the tools used to investigate them. Through its second edition, McHale meticulously updates key concepts, methodologies, and techniques essential for mastery in spectroscopy. The text discusses UV-visible spectroscopy, infrared spectroscopy, Raman spectroscopy, and NMR spectroscopy, providing comprehensive explanations that ensure readers can apply these techniques to real-world problems.
